chanNumNextAvailable
CISCO-WAN-FR-CONN-MIB ·
.1.3.6.1.4.1.351.110.5.1.2.1.2
Object
scalar Integer32
This variable contains the next UNUSED channel number
of the maximum possible value(depends upon the
service module).
This number can be used in channel config table, the
ChanNumNextAvailable gets updated if the number gets
used to create a logical channel.
A '0' indicates that no more channels are available.
For FRSM12 Card: Not Supported.
